About Redhills

As of July 2, 2026, Redhills is filled to 51.1% of its total capacity, holding roughly 48 hm³ of water out of a maximum 93 hm³. At this level the reservoir is within its normal operating range.

Over the most recent week on record the fill level has held broadly steady (+0.0 pts).

Across the readings we hold for Redhills — 1 data points between July 2, 2026 and July 2, 2026 — the level has ranged from a low of 51.1% (July 2, 2026) to a high of 51.1% (July 2, 2026).

It is operated by Tamil Nadu Water Resources Dept primarily for drinking-water supply. It lies within the Chennai basin at 13.186°N, 80.188°E.
